Netgear Orbi, Comes The Elegant And Super Compact Version

Netgear presents Orbi in a compact version, a platform that combines high performance with a modern design, for a device that is easy to place anywhere. The "super compact"  Wi-Fi Mesh Orbi system  consists of a router and one or more satellites that make it suitable for covering an area up to 200 square meters (1 router + 2 satellites). In a world where IoT devices like baby monitors, video surveillance cameras, and smart speakers are constantly growing, it is estimated that they will double in 2020.Netgear is able to offer even on Orbi super compact,  Netgear Armor  by Bitdefender: an extraordinary system for computer security that guarantees protection from viruses, malware, stolen passwords, identity theft and hacker attack, of all devices connected to the Internet from their home network, whether they are inside the home or on the move. Netgear Orbi Wi-Fi 6 Mesh – The Most Powerful Mesh Network System To Date

NETGEAR has announced its new wireless mesh network system that aims to become the most powerful brand to date thanks to the adoption of the Wi-Fi 6 standard as the main communications core, but also for other additional features as we will see below. It is what they have called  Orbi Wi-Fi 6 Mesh System AX6000  (model name RBK852) and is designed for large-sized homes or small businesses where a large coverage and bandwidth is required for all types of applications, especially those related to video in streaming.
